FAQ

1. Do law firms pay for a place in the ranking?

No. Neither inclusion nor position in the ranking is paid. The order is based solely on the published methodology and publicly available Google data.

2. Why is responding to reviews the most important criterion?

Responses to reviews show how a law firm approaches communication with clients. It is also a criterion available to every firm, regardless of its size or marketing budget.

3. Why is my law firm not included in the ranking?

The firm may not have appeared in the Google Maps results collected for the ranking or may not have met one of the formal criteria, such as having at least 10 reviews.

4. Does the ranking show which law firm is the best?

No. The ranking compares only data from Google profiles. It does not assess legal expertise, effectiveness, or professional experience and should not be treated as a recommendation of a specific lawyer or law firm.

5. How was this ranking created?

The ranking was created according to a methodology published in advance. Law firms are selected based on Google Maps results and formal criteria, while the order is determined by three metrics: response rate to reviews, average rating, and number of reviews.
